## v2.8.0 — Nightly Backfill Scheduler

Added the Duskrunner scheduler for nightly data backfills. It replaces the old cron scripts, which new team members should never re-enable. Duskrunner reads job definitions from `backfills.yaml`, enforces dependency ordering, and retries failed partitions up to three times with exponential backoff. Jobs run between 01:00 and 05:00 local cluster time; overruns are killed and logged. For scheduling questions or new job requests, contact the owner named below.

approver of hahaf-hahaf = Druion Druius Kasax Eliox

We currently source all polymer housings for the Arlette product family from Brennic Moldworks. Their recent capacity issues caused two branch stockouts last quarter. Procurement has shortlisted three alternative suppliers, two domestic and one in the Vostrel region, and sample evaluation begins next month. Branch managers should report any further delivery slippage through the weekly operations call. Pricing from alternates runs 4–7% higher, offset by reduced expedite fees. The qualification timeline and award strategy are outlined below.

management briefing: Only 33 of the 205 pilot accounts renewed Kasath, so a churn review is set for October 17. Weniusek Logistics is in early talks to buy Holethax Freight for about $345.6 million.

FACILITIES TICKET — Studio Booking, Pellbrook House

Hi reception team — the small studio on level 2 is booked all Thursday for recording the new training videos with the Ovenden Media crew. Could you keep the corridor quiet-ish and put the 'recording' sign out? The crew will ferry kit through the side door by the lifts, which stays locked; let them in with the door code below.

turnstile pass: bdg-H-52

Subject: ProctorQueue key rotation — heads up

Hey — quick note before you review my PR. We rotated the ProctorQueue worker key this morning because the old one was in a debug log. The queue consumer config now reads it from the env file. For your local review build, here's the new staging key.

service key, fahaf-fahif: zpat4_c7SL